Aside from keeping off legislated or legally restricted channels 22, 23, 61, 62 and 63, you can only use channel 5 (or 35) and 11 when it is absolutely necessary. Therefore, it helps to know about CB radio channels in general, as well as legally restricted channels and proper UHF CB radio etiquette. Free shipping. If youre using call channel 11 to locate a friend from your convoy, once you have established communication, you are expected to move to a different channel to continue your conversation.
